>> calcium <address@hidden> writes:
>>> Here is the bug that I found :
>>>
>>> ;;; -START- code with the bug -START- ;;;
>>>
>>> (define (strange lst)
>>>   (let loop ((lst lst)
>>>              (is-empty '()))
>>>     (cond ((nil? lst)
>>>            (if (nil? is-empty) 'works
>>>              (list 'should-not-occur is-empty)))
>>>           (else
>>>            (loop (cdr lst)
>>>                  is-empty)))))
>>>
>>> (strange '())
>>> => (should-not-occur ())
>>>
>>> (strange #nil)
>>> => (should-not-occur ())
>>
>> Indeed, this certainly indicates a bug.
>>
>> I believe the bug is in 'local-type-fold' in (language cps type-fold).
>> It contains a local procedure 'scalar-value' which, if I understand
>> correctly, seems to incorrectly assume that (nil? x) returns #t if and
>> only if X is 'eq?' to #nil.
>
> The bug actually wasn't in 'local-type-fold', but it's true that the
> type inferencer assumed in a few places that if (nil? X) returned #t
> that X must be #nil, and similarly for 'null?' and ().
>
> I've attached a proposed fix.
>
> Andy, does this fix look right to you?
>
>      Thanks,
>        Mark
>
>
> From d904d5233582e51a4be06d2c08ccdd15a66b8d77 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
> From: Mark H Weaver <address@hidden>
> Date: Sat, 13 Oct 2018 23:02:05 -0400
> Subject: [PATCH] Fix type inferencing for 'nil?' and 'null?' predicates.
>
> Fixes <https://bugs.gnu.org/33036>.
> Reported by <address@hidden>.
>
> * module/language/cps/types.scm (define-simple-type-inferrer):
> Apply (logand (&type val) <>) uniformly.  Previously, this was done only
> in the false branch.  Rename local variable to 'type*', to allow the
> macro operand 'type' to be an arbitrary expression.
> (*type-inferrers*)<null?>: Add &nil to the set of possible types.
> (*type-inferrers*)<nil?>: Add &false and &null to the set the possible
> types.
> * module/language/cps/type-fold.scm (*branch-folders*)<null?>: Add &nil
> to the set of possible types.
> (*branch-folders*)<nil?>: Add &false and &null to the set the possible
> types.
> * test-suite/tests/compiler.test: Add tests.
> ---
>  module/language/cps/type-fold.scm |  6 ++--
>  module/language/cps/types.scm     | 13 ++++----
>  test-suite/tests/compiler.test    | 51 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++-
>  3 files changed, 60 insertions(+), 10 deletions(-)
